## Tuning

The receipt mailer (Almsgate) batches donation receipts and sends through the Thornquay relay. On-call: if the queue backs up, resist the urge to crank batch size — the relay rate-limits per connection, and bigger batches just mean bigger retries. Scale worker count first, then shorten the flush interval. Dedupe window must stay longer than the retry horizon or donors get duplicate receipts, which generates tickets. All knobs live in one place and are read at worker start. Current production values follow.

tuning table, kajop-yafof:
QUOTAS = {
    "wenath": 10,
    "ulaael": 5,
}

### Authenticating consent rollout calls

Plugins that read or modify rollout stages for the Bannerly consent banner must authenticate against the internal rollout coordinator. Each request requires a bearer key with the `rollout:read` scope; writes additionally require `rollout:stage`. Keys are environment-specific, so sandbox keys will be rejected in production. Rate limits apply per key, not per plugin. For sandbox testing, authenticate with the following key:

gateway credential: vxb3-p91

# Handover: Timing-Chip Reader (Larkspur Marathon)

Passing the Chronogate reader service to support ahead of race weekend. The readers at the split mats occasionally drop their uplink after a firmware reboot; the service recovers automatically within two minutes, so only escalate if gaps exceed five. Raw reads are buffered locally, so no data is lost during brief outages. The production reader service currently runs with the following configuration.

service settings:
ralael:
  pin: 7453
  tenant: zorath
  seal: seal_087806e4
  metrics_host: metrics.ralael.paliqworks.example
  standby_team: fraath
  escalation: praok-istiel
  nonce: 10e083